2012-01-20 18 views
0

私はデモ用にかなり単純なWebアプリケーションを作成しました。 netbeans(tomcatを使用して)から実行すると、完璧に動作します。検索フォームと検索結果表示ページがあります。検索結果表示ページでは、AJAXをJQueryで使用し、プラグインをdatatablesにします。データテーブルの列には動的に生成されたイメージが含まれます。Java Webアプリケーションはnetbeansからは動作しますが、「スタンドアロン」では動作しません

私はTomcatアプリケーションに静的にデプロイするとエラーは発生しませんが、イメージは作成されません。列にはイメージタグalt属性の内容が表示されます。

どうすればこの問題をデバッグできますか?それはtomcat設定の問題ですか?

EDIT:

私が直接私は、イメージの代わりに表示されるメッセージ次取得レンダリングサーブレットに行くことによって画像をレンダリングすることができます

The image cannot be displayed because it contains errors 

これは、Windows上です。イメージは、作業を行う既存のライブラリから作成されます。 netbeansからアプリケーションをデプロイするときは、これは問題なく動作します。また、私は風刺の専門家ではないことに注意してください。

+0

webappに画像をコピーしましたか?理想的には、展開する前に作成したWARファイルの一部であったはずです – adarshr

+0

ブラウザにページをロードすると、何が「」と表示されますか? –

+0

これらは動的に作成されます。 –

答えて

0

sry guys my bad。 Webappはデータベースとは無関係のデータベースアプリケーションです。しかし、postgresqlはJBossドライバの特定のメソッドパラメータが大文字と小文字を区別するため(IMHOは悪い判断)、hsqldbのような他のメソッドではupperCaseが必要です。これにより問題が発生しました。

関連する問題